Google Enters Cybersecurity Race to Compete with Anthropic’s Mythos

In response to Anthropic's recent advancements, Google is expanding its AI-driven CodeMender tool to bolster cybersecurity efforts for enterprises and governments.

Google Enters Cybersecurity Race to Compete with Anthropic’s Mythos Source: GPUBeat

In a notable shift within the AI sector, Google is intensifying its cybersecurity efforts by expanding access to its CodeMender tool, an AI agent designed to secure code. This announcement follows Anthropic's launch of its Claude Mythos Preview, which has garnered interest from major institutions, including leading banks and the chair of the Federal Reserve. As competition heats up, Google aims to provide substantial value in addressing security vulnerabilities in critical systems.

Google’s Strategic Move

At its recent I/O event, Google announced plans to allow select experts to test the CodeMender API more widely. Initially introduced last October, this tool is now promoted as a solution for identifying and fixing vulnerabilities in code bases. Koray Kavukcuoglu, CTO of Google DeepMind, highlighted the significance of this initiative, stating it aims to “help secure the world’s code bases.” The expansion of CodeMender comes at a time when the demand for reliable cybersecurity solutions is increasing across various sectors.

Anthropic's Influence

Anthropic's launch of Mythos Preview has created significant buzz, particularly for its potential in identifying undiscovered security gaps. This advanced AI model has attracted interest from the private sector and has also helped the company regain favor with the US government after facing legal challenges. The success of Mythos could lead to lucrative contracts with early-access enterprise users and government agencies, marking a critical moment for Anthropic.

The Competitive Landscape

In light of Anthropic’s achievements, Google’s CEO Sundar Pichai recognized the importance of Mythos, noting that it highlights the value of large AI models in security applications. Pichai stated, “What Mythos has done, and credit to them, is to show that there is a value for the largest-sized model in these kinds of security use cases. But I think it’s something we are capable of doing as well.” This statement positions Google as a contender in the field and underscores the growing acknowledgment of AI's role in cybersecurity.

Implications for AI Labs

As the race to lead in AI escalates, companies like OpenAI and Google are quickly advancing their cybersecurity offerings. This trend reflects a broader movement within the industry, as AI labs increasingly aim to monetize their technologies in response to pressures for profitability ahead of potential IPOs. Cybersecurity has emerged as a promising revenue stream, offering opportunities for AI-driven solutions to tackle critical vulnerabilities.
